Re: egg merigines

Tuesday, May 25th, 2004

I make them. You can find the recipe in most cook books, but I think it

3 egg whites
3/4 cup of sugar - I use 3/4 cup of splenda
Cocoa
nuts - optional

Mix egg whites with a mixer until foamy, then add splenda. Beat on high
until stiff. Then I stir in Cocoa to taste and nuts. Drop on baking pan in
big clumps and bake 1 1/2 hours on 250. Then let sit in the over for another
hour with the over off.

They come out very crispy. You can also beat heavy whipping creme with
splenda and make a very low carb whipped creme and put on top of them. Very
chocolately and tasty with very low carbs.

Cravings

Tuesday, May 18th, 2004

One of the most helpful books I’ve ever read on the subject is The Carbohydrate
Addicts Diet, which I know is considered a staple in the weight loss field.

Unquestionably, the junk foods, potato chips, cakes, cookies, pie, etc., are
poisoning us, yet we crave them. This book taught me how to recognize what it
calls "trigger" foods - those foods that TRIGGER UNCONTROLLABLE FOOD CRAVINGS.
ALL sugary stuff pretty much will do this, but other quite surprising things
can. So for years now I’ve noticed when I feel like eating myself out of house
and home, I’ve HAD SOMETHING DIFFERENT. I pinpoint that and try NOT to do it
again.

One of my most important triggers is Sucrolose (Splenda). I can take it in VERY
small amounts, but that’s about it.

Orange juice did…but of course, I had to give that up entirely as a diabetic.
